How they compare
Kuwait currently reports 2.5% against 2.4% in Equatorial Guinea, a difference of 0.1%.
The two have swapped places 6 times across 55 shared years of data; in 1970 it was Kuwait ahead.
Equatorial Guinea ranks 31st and Kuwait ranks 28th of 212 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Equatorial Guinea averaged higher in 4 and Kuwait in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Equatorial Guinea | Kuwait |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| -1.4% | 6.4% | 7.8% | Kuwait |
| 1980s | 4.9% | 4.4% | 0.5% | Equatorial Guinea |
| 1990s | 3.8% | -1.5% | 5.3% | Equatorial Guinea |
| 2000s | 5.3% | 3.9% | 1.5% | Equatorial Guinea |
| 2010s | 3.9% | 4.6% | 0.8% | Kuwait |
| 2020s | 2.5% | 2.3% | 0.2% | Equatorial Guinea |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
